More about the book
Delving into the architectural history of the Deccan region in India, this book offers a visual journey through its rich temple heritage. It features detailed maps that serve as guides for travelers seeking to explore these significant historical sites, making it an essential resource for both enthusiasts and tourists interested in the cultural and architectural legacy of the area.
